A 1969 Grand Banks 58 Classic trawler with a wooden hull powered by twin Detroit diesel engines producing 675 horsepower. The boat cruises at 10 knots with a range of 1,500 to 1,800 miles on 1,500 gallons of fuel, consuming less than a mile per gallon. She is fitted with fin stabilizers for reduced motion in various sea conditions.
The interior layout spans four cabins and four heads across the 57-foot length and 18.5-foot beam. The master stateroom is notably spacious, and the galley is equipped with full commercial-grade kitchen amenities. The open deck features high rails and a pronounced bow, with a powerful windlass, dual bow anchors, and a 60-horsepower Avon tender included.
The boat has been extensively cruised and maintained. She is fully operational.
